On 10/15/2017 18:27, Tom Lane wrote:
Karl Denninger <karl@denninger.net> writes:
ticker=# select to_tsvector('english', 'in the list of stop words');
ERROR: invalid input syntax for type oid: "english"
WFM. I think you didn't get rid of the tsearch2 version of
to_tsvector in that database, as that version would take a plain
OID argument not regconfig.
regards, tom lane
I think I found most of the problems (it's working now on the internal functions and I was able to recreate the indices) EXCEPT that I still have references to tsearch2 in pg_proc, which means it won't upgrade, and they're in the system catalog so I can't drop the functions either.
ticker=# select proname from pg_proc where probin like '%tsearch2%';
proname
----------------
prsd_end
prsd_lextype
prsd_start
thesaurus_init
(4 rows)
